    Abstract: PURPOSE: An external use skin composition for skin whitening containing natural products extract is provided to ensure skin whitening effect and melanogenesis suppression with stability to the skin. CONSTITUTION: An external use skin composition contains extract of Oldenlandia Diffusa Willd, Rheum undulatum LINNE, and Broussonetia kazinoki Sieb as an active ingredient. The extract of Oldenlandia Diffusa Willd, Rheum undulatum LINNE, and Broussonetia kazinoki Sieb is mixed in a weight ratio of 1-4:1-4:1-4.

    Abstract: An extractor and an extracting method using a pottery are provided to create high pressure inside the extractor body in order to prevent extracts from contacting the extractor body of metal material. An extractor(200) comprises a hollow body(210) made of metal, a cover(220) closing the body, a heating part(230) heating the body from the outside, a pottery(240) placed inside the body, and a gas valve(250) which injects gas into the body or discharges gas from the body.

    Abstract: A quantitatively analyzing method of melanin in a corneocyte for visually expressing distribution of melanin in the skin surface is provided to express melanin amount visually and quantitatively by quantification of melanin spot area per corneocyte, so that a user confirm the efficacy of skin whitening cosmetics easily. A quantitatively analyzing method of melanin in a corneocyte for visually expressing distribution of melanin in the skin surface comprises the steps of: (a) collecting a horny layer from the skin surface; (b) dyeing melanin in the collected horny layer; and (c) observing the dyed horny layer sample with a microscope, picturing the image of dyed horny layer sample, and quantifying the melanin spot area per corneocyte, wherein the melanin amount is classified into 5 grades; and a first grade corresponds to 0-5% melanin distribution per corneocyte, a second grade corresponds to 5-10% melanin distribution per corneocyte, a third grade corresponds to 10-20% melanin distribution per corneocyte, a fourth grade corresponds to 20-40% melanin distribution per corneocyte, and a fifth grade corresponds to more than 40% melanin distribution per corneocyte.
